Dan Patrick Doesn't Think Jimmy Garoppolo Will Back With 49ers Next Season

Dan Patrick: “It was on the CBS pregame show, Jason La Canfora said that the 49ers were going to ‘reassess’ Jimmy Garoppolo in the offseason. I don’t think he threw a touchdown pass on Sunday, he had a couple interceptions, and they blew out the Patriots – he didn’t look great… I would be surprised if Garoppolo was the quarterback next year in San Francisco. Kyle Shanahan is probably looking at this and wondering that with a more experienced quarterback they probably win the Super Bowl last year, and with a more experienced quarterback THIS year are they going back to the Super Bowl? They’ve got a lot of talent on that team. I don’t think they’re as good as they were last year, but I don’t think Jimmy G is good enough to win those kind of games for you. He’s got maybe the best tight end in football, one of the most exciting wide receivers, a great offensive line, and a great running attack. QUARTERBACK is the one question.” (Full Segment Above)

Listen to Dan Patrick explain why he doesn’t think 49ers quarterback Jimmy Garoppolo will be back with the Niners next year, as the 28-year-old quarterback who has spent four seasons with the team has two years left on his current deal, but with no more guaranteed money remaining.

Garoppolo is 22-7 as the starter in San Francisco, but he currently ranks last in the league in Air Yards, and has just 7 touchdown passes in five games. In last year's postseason, Garoppolo passed for just 427 yards in three games, with 2 touchdowns, and 3 interceptions. In their blowout 37-20 NFC championship win over Green Bay, Jimmy G attempted just 8 passes, and threw for 77 yards. He went 11/19 for 131 in the Super Bowl with a TD and INT, in their heartbreaking loss to the Chiefs.
